After we clear the FPU state in a thread when it uses the FPU for the first time, we also save the clean slate in the thread's FPU state buffer. When we're doing that, let's write through current->fpu_state() just to make it clear what's going on. It was actually safe, since we'd just overwritten the g_last_fpu_thread pointer anyway, but this patch improves the communication of intent. Spotted by Bryan Steele, thanks! |
